Understanding Metal Etching

At its core, metal etching is the process of using acid or a laser to cut, carve, or engrave intricate designs and patterns onto a metal surface. Unlike traditional metal cutting methods, which use mechanical force or heat, etching allows for more delicate, detailed designs with minimal material wastage. The process typically involves masking areas of the metal to protect them from the etching solution, while the unmasked areas are exposed to the acid or laser, which creates the desired pattern.

The precision of the etching process allows for detailed, high-quality marks that would be challenging to achieve using other manufacturing methods. Whether it’s creating unique logos, product labels, serial numbers, or intricate artwork, metal etching is ideal for a variety of applications.

Benefits of Metal Etching
Unmatched Precision and Detail
One of the primary advantages of metal etching is the precision it offers. Whether you need to create small, complex designs or large, bold images, etching guarantees high accuracy. The technology used in etching allows for detailed lines, intricate patterns, and fine text to be engraved with sharp clarity, often beyond what other methods can achieve.
Durability and Longevity
Metal etching isn’t just about looks—it’s also about endurance. Etched designs are highly resistant to wear and tear. Because the pattern is engraved directly into the metal, it will not fade or rub off over time. This makes it ideal for products that require long-lasting branding, labels, or markings, especially in harsh environments like machinery, electronics, or outdoor signage.
Cost-Effective for Small Runs
If you’re working with a smaller production run or customized products, metal etching is a highly cost-effective choice. Unlike traditional metalworking processes, which require expensive molds or complex machinery for each design, etching is relatively simple and can be scaled to meet your needs. Whether you need a one-off prototype or a limited run, the setup costs are lower compared to other methods.
Minimal Material Waste
Since metal etching uses a chemical or laser process rather than mechanical cutting, there is very little material waste. The precise nature of the process ensures that only the necessary areas are etched, meaning less material is discarded compared to more traditional methods that involve cutting away large portions of metal.
Versatility Across Different Metals
Metal etching can be used on a wide variety of metals, including stainless steel, aluminum, copper, and brass. This flexibility makes it an ideal solution for many industries, whether you’re etching fine details onto a precision electronic component or creating durable branding on a metal product.
Applications of Metal Etching

Metal etching can be applied in several industries, adding both aesthetic and functional value. Here are a few examples of how metal etching is commonly used:

Electronics
Etching plays a critical role in the electronics industry, particularly for creating precise circuit boards. Etched metal allows for the accurate placement of components, ensuring that everything fits together seamlessly and works efficiently. Etching is also used for engraving serial numbers, logos, and other markings on electronic devices, making it a perfect solution for branding and traceability.
Aerospace and Automotive
In industries where safety and durability are paramount, metal etching ensures that high-quality marks are permanently embedded in the product. For example, etching can be used for creating identification tags, part numbers, or regulatory markings on automotive and aerospace components, where long-lasting durability is a requirement.
Architectural and Interior Design
Metal etching is also widely used in architecture and interior design. From decorative panels to signage, etching can create beautiful patterns on metal that are both functional and aesthetically pleasing. Whether it’s for commercial spaces, public art installations, or custom furniture, the design possibilities are endless with metal etching.
Jewelry and Custom Products
For businesses in the jewelry or custom product industry, etching offers a way to add intricate, personalized designs to their items. Whether it's engraving a logo on a piece of jewelry or adding custom patterns to a metal gift, etching makes it easy to create unique, high-quality designs.
